Mary Uebelhart Obituary

Mary was born on September 12, 1934, in Waynesburg, Pennsylvania, and passed away peacefully on November 20, 2025, at Concordia at Villa St. Joseph in Baden, Pennsylvania. She was the eldest daughter of the late Frank and Jessie Hillberry.

She is survived by her sister, Patricia Hilberry of Granbury, Texas; her children, Joyce Sansky and Timothy Tharp; as well as numerous grandchildren, great-grandchildren, nieces, and nephews.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her beloved husband of 43 years, James J. Uebelhart; her son, Daniel Tharp; and her sister, Sue McLoud.

Mary was a woman of deep faith who dedicated much of her life to serving others through her role as Christian Education Director at several churches throughout Beaver County and Texas. She enjoyed interior design, traveling, entertaining family and friends, and golfing. Her kindness and faith touched many lives, and she will be dearly missed by all who knew and loved her.

Family and friends will be received from 11:00 AM until the time of the funeral service at 11:30 AM on Tuesday, June 2, 2026, at Alvarez-Hahn Funeral Services and Cremation, LLC, 547 8th Street, Ambridge. Interment will follow at the National Cemetery of the Alleghenies in Bridgeville.
